The Maritime Heritage of Halifax Tattoos
Halifax's relationship with tattoo artistry runs as deep as its harbor. Our port city's rich maritime history played a crucial role in establishing early tattoo culture, with sailors and dock workers being among the first to embrace this art form. Traditional nautical designs - anchors, ships, and compass roses - weren't just decorative; they told stories of adventures at sea and marked significant voyages.

The Rise of Custom Design
One of the most significant shifts in Halifax's tattoo culture has been the move toward custom designs. Gone are the days of walking in and picking flash art off the wall. Today's clients are increasingly involved in the creative process, working closely with artists to develop pieces that tell their personal stories.

Choosing Your Halifax Tattoo Artist
When selecting a tattoo artist in Halifax, consider:
Their portfolio and specialization
Studio cleanliness and professionalism
Communication style and willingness to collaborate
Reviews and testimonials from previous clients
